Flow tested injector line from distributor, did 3 videos as illustration...

MB specs:
Idle Speed: 3cm^3/min
Partial Load: 30cm^3/min
Full Load: 100cm^3/min

My readings: (each water bottle 10g, so 10g has already been subtracted from each number)
Idle // Partial // Load(WOT)
1: 21g // 83g // 98g
2: 21g // 85g // 98g
3: 21g // 84g // 100g
4: 21g // 84g // 100g
5: 22g // 85g // 98g
6: 21g // 83g // 94g

Need help with converting....How can I convert since gasoline is not 1:1 grams to cm^3???
Density of gasoline is 0.68g/cm^3

EDIT2: Check my calculations here....but:
D=M/V
0.68g/cm^3 = 21g / V
...
V(0.68g/cm^3) = 21g
...
V = 21g/0.68g/cm^3)
V = 30cm^3
So that would give me:

Idle: 30cm^3
Partial: 125cm^3
Load: 147cm^3

So what exactly does that mean? Am I running heavily rich or are the factory specs a MINIMUM amount of fuel required?
If I am running rich, why would that be if my fuel pressures are within spec?
Kinda lost at this point now...
